* Concrete nouns refer to physical things you can touch, see, hear, smell, or taste. Examples: table, dog, book, rain.
* Abstract nouns refer to ideas, concepts, qualities, or feelings. They represent things you can't experience with your senses. Examples: love, happiness, time, justice.
An omen is a sign or event that is believed to foretell a future event. You can't touch, see, or hear an omen itself – it's an idea or interpretation of something else.
